What are the rights of people in situations of forced disappearance in Guatemala?

People in situations of forced disappearance in Guatemala have rights protected by the Constitution and international treaties. These rights include the right to life, to personal integrity, to protection against torture and inhuman treatment, to access to justice, to the truth, to comprehensive reparation, and to the search and identification of missing persons.

How is the liability of companies for environmental damage regulated in the Ecuadorian judicial system?

The liability of companies for environmental damage is regulated by the Organic Law of the Environment. Legal actions can be filed to demand comprehensive repair of damages caused by industrial or commercial activities. This may include economic sanctions and corrective measures to mitigate environmental impact.

Can I request a Costa Rican identity card if I am a foreigner with temporary residence for reasons of connection with a religious organization in Costa Rica?

Yes, as a foreigner with temporary residence for reasons of connection with a religious organization in Costa Rica, you can apply for a Costa Rican identity card known as DIMEX. You must comply with the requirements established by the General Directorate of Migration and Immigration and present the required documentation.
